Satyam Sadhana Kutir, The abode of Swami Shanti Dharmananda Saraswati
In 1982, he got initiated into Sanyasa (Hindu monastic order) from the great yogic master of modern times H.H. Paramahansa Swami Satyananda Saraswati (Disciple of Swami Shivananda Saraswati, Divine Life Society, Rishikesh) of Bihar School of Yoga, Munger, Bihar,India. Though yoga had been there in his veins right from the child hood, after the Sanyasa Diksha, the Swami underwent rigorous training in the science of Yoga. He was initiated into Kriya Yoga, Swara Yoga, etc by his Guru and has specialized in yoga.
In 1986, he moved to Varanasi, the most ancient seat of learning in Vedic scriptures for higher education. He studied the various branches of Indian philosophy from different eminent scholars.
In 1988, under the tutelage of the Shri Ramananda Saraswati of Onkareshshwar, MP, India, the Swami underwent in-depth studies in Vedanta ie.. “Prastana Traya” (Bhagavad Gita, Upanishads & Brahma Sutra) and Agamas.
The Swami has emulated ancient Gurukula system in his hermitage. Aspirants and students share the food and shelter in the same Ashram, in their quest for spiritual knowledge and Guru Seva. The hermitage is located on the banks of the river Ganga and in the backdrop of the majestic picturesque Himalayan peaks.
